The Sikhlens: Sikh Arts and Film Festival 2026
is set to make history as it celebrates its
25th Global Anniversary and 7th year in India.

The 2026 worldwide festival journey of Sikhlens will commence from Chandigarh, hosted by the Sikhlens India Festival Directorate and Pinaka Mediaworks at the Tagore Theatre on Saturday, 28th February 2026.

The festival will be a full-day celebration (11:00 AM – 8:00 PM) with free entry for all.

In a landmark event for the global diaspora, emerging filmmakers and creative artists, the Festival Directors from Sikhlens USA, Canada, and the UK will be joining in India together for the very first time. This unprecedented gathering of global leadership defines a new integration for Sikh-entric films and arts, bringing together the works of international filmmakers, artists and patrons to India.

Key Festival Highlights:
  • Film Premiere: The Indian screening of Crafting Legacy, a Sikhlens UK production documenting the visionary work of Bal Choda, Lead Engineer and Inventor for Aston Martin, UK.
  • Book Launch: The formal release of The Legend of 1972: Life, Hockey, and Beyond, celebrating the career of Olympian Kuldip Singh Bhogal – who represented Uganda in the 1972 Munich Olympics.
  • Flagship Calendar Launch: The unveiling of the Sikhlens 2026 Art Calendar, featuring a special tribute by the world-renowned Singh Twins (Liverpool).
  • The Sikhlens Honors: Celebrating Global Patrons: A core highlight of the 2026 festival is the Sikhlens Honors, a prestigious recognition of extraordinary contributions in the public domain. These awards celebrate individuals who embody the foundational Sikh tenets through three specific categories: Chardi Kala: Recognizing the spirit of eternal optimism and resilience, Sewa: Honoring selfless service to humanity and Sarbat Da Bhala: Commemorating work done for the “well-being of all.”

The festival’s official film selections feature 25+ films from 6 countries, including India (12), United Kingdom (7), USA (4), Switzerland (1), Canada (1), and Australia (1). Many are curated through the Sikhlens Scholarship Programs under the Destinations S, Project S, Community Voices and Sikhlens Animations.

17 specialized exhibitions will display a breathtaking array of work, including over 1000 heritage items by antique coins, relics, numismatics, from the historical archives of Northern India dating to the Sikh Empire of the Pre-Independence era, philately, rare stamps, 19th-century manuscripts, miniature art, photography, paintings, and books.

The Journey and Expansion of Sikhlens

Originally founded in California in 2001, Sikhlens has grown into a global movement with established chapters in the US, UK, Canada, and Australia. The Sikhlens India Festival Directorate which began with the first festival in 2020 in Chandigarh, India is now celebrating this 25th anniversary to expand initiatives beyond Chandigarh to cities across India, creating and expanding the ecosystem for Sikh-centric arts, culture and innovation led film-making, and academic scholarships in the domain of film-making and creative field to preserve stories in all formats for future generation.
